#b353b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b353bf is composed of 70.2% red, 32.5%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 293.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 53.7%. #b353b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#67007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#b353b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b353bf has RGB values of R:179, G:83,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 11752383.

Shades and Tints of #b353b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b353b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908092 is the less saturated color, while #e413ff is the most saturated one.
